22
2020
02

列表作为函数参数

列表作为函数参数,函数中可以修改原列表

def multiply(values,factor):
    for i in range(len(values)):
       values[i]*=factor
       
 aList=[1,2,3,4,5]
 multiply(aList,2)
 print(aList)

>>>[2,4,6,810

Python中int,float,str均为不可变对象,list为可变对象。

« 上一篇 下一篇 »

返回顶部
请先 登录 再评论,若不是会员请先 注册